Mattel has introduced a new Barbie doll with type 1 diabetes. She wears a glucose monitor and an insulin pump — just like many real people with this condition. The doll was made in partnership with Breakthrough T1D, an organization that supports people with diabetes.

Barbie has a heart-shaped sensor on her arm to check sugar levels. The pump gives her the insulin she needs.

This doll is special for kids with diabetes. It helps them feel seen and makes play more inclusive and positive.

Mattel has been making dolls with different looks and health features for years.
